Obverse description A dynamic triskelion-style composition fills the field, formed by three interlocking curved bands each bearing the denomination '20 EURO' and the names of eurozone member states in the Latin legend reading around the periphery. Superimposed within the rotating design are two incuse medallions reproducing the obverse motifs of French euro coins — the Semeuse figure and the decorative tree — evoking the national coin heritage subsumed into the single currency. Twelve five-pointed stars, symbols of the European Union, are distributed around the outer border. The monogram 'RF' (République Française) appears prominently in the lower central field, asserting French sovereignty. The overall composition, engraved by Fabienne Courtiade, conveys the unification of twelve national currencies into the Euro.
